This is the kind of house that makes staying home sound like a pretty good plan.  Set along the golf course in Kings Grant, 505 Swan Island Court offers more than 3,700 square feet, five bedrooms, four full baths, a three-car garage and an outdoor living setup that may just become your favorite part of the house. A wide covered front porch and two-story foyer welcome you in, and from there, the space just keeps going.  Engineered hardwoods, crown molding and a tiled fireplace surround bring warmth to the main living areas, while the kitchen was clearly designed for a house full of people.  A five-burner gas cooktop, wall oven, chimney-style vent hood, granite countertops, subway tile backsplash and peninsula with seating for six make it easy to gather here.  There is even a dedicated coffee station with granite countertop and beverage refrigerator, because some things deserve their own space. The formal dining room adds a little polish with a tray ceiling and wainscoting, while the eat-in kitchen keeps everyday meals easy.  The first-floor primary suite gives you plenty of room to retreat, with an oversized walk-in closet and a spacious bath featuring double sinks, a garden tub, tiled shower and private water closet.  A second main-level bedroom and full bath add even more flexibility. Upstairs is where this home really shows off its space.  The bedrooms are generously sized, the bonus room is enormous, and a portion of the home’s walk-in storage has been finished and is currently being used as a playroom.  Need an office, workout room, creative space or somewhere for the kids to disappear for a while?  You have options.  And importantly, there is still walk-in attic storage off the bonus room, along with plenty of storage throughout the home. Then take it outside.  The owners have expanded the composite decking in two separate areas, creating multiple places to grill, eat, entertain or simply sit back and enjoy the golf course setting.  A row of mature holly trees adds privacy without taking away from what makes this backyard so good. With brick and HardiePlank construction, a tankless water heater, incredible storage, flexible living spaces and more than 3,700 square feet, there is a lot of house here.  But it is the way 505 Swan Island Court lives, from coffee in the kitchen to evenings out back overlooking the course, that makes this one worth seeing in person.

505 SWAN ISLAND Court, Fayetteville
